Abstract:In order to solve the problems that the current methods of index weight determination overemphasized subjective experience in scheme comparison for railway rout selection, and subtle changes in weight would directly affect the selection results, a method of index weight determination for scheme comparison in railway location designs based on deviation-G1 method was proposed through introducing the basic idea of above two theories. From this method, the objective information of index data and subjective opinions of experts were all taken into account, which made the determination of index weight become more scientific and reasonable. Then, the linear optimization method was used for sensitivity analysis on the obtained weights. The range of index weight to ensure the taxis result of scheme was worked out so as to judge the stability of the decision-making conclusion. Finally, an example of local alignment scheme comparison was used to illustrate the operation procedure of the method.
